I'm about to purchase xenforo. I'm also am switching website hosts.

So my question is to import my SMF database, avatars, passwords, etc can this be done from an archive on my harddrive or does it need to come from an existing live forum?

Not sure exactly what you're getting at with "offline." If you install XenForo onto a server, you can't point the converter at your local hard drive

The SMF forum doesn't have to be functional but you will have to mount the SMF database into a SQL instance that the XenForo converter can talk to, and publish the attachments/avatars/etc. to a file path that the XenForo converter can see.

The easiest way is to just temporarily upload the SMF database & files onto your XenForo server and point the converter at those paths. Once the conversion is done, you can delete all the SMF source data.
